Leaks are the most common difficulties with water heaters and are often caused by rust in the tank or loose connections at the water inlet and outlet. You may find it easy to diagnose and fix your dryer on your own. A dryer might malfunction for multiple reasons, so finding the right source and area is an important first step. Dryers can experience problems from not stopping or starting to overheating or taking too long to complete a cycle. For dryer repair beyond what you want to attempt, many repair pros in Campbells are ready for the job.

It's easier to locate the problem if you understand the basics: Most dryers run on a motor that uses pulleys and belts turn the drum. Air that's gas- or electric-heated is pushed through the drum. Timed thermostats control heat and speed. Many if not most dryers also have a restart button that can get things running if the issue is not part of the motor, switches, or electrical system. If you are having trouble diagnosing the issue, it may be time to contact a dryer repair professional in Campbell.
